# Clothing Design Software for Fashion Professionals

## The Evolution of Apparel Design Technology

The fashion industry has undergone a digital revolution in recent years, with apparel design software becoming an indispensable tool for modern fashion professionals. These powerful applications have transformed how designers create, visualize, and produce clothing collections, streamlining workflows from concept to production.

## Key Features of Modern Clothing Design Software

Today’s leading apparel design platforms offer comprehensive solutions that address every stage of the design process:

1. Digital Pattern Making

Advanced pattern drafting tools allow designers to create precise digital patterns with measurements that can be easily adjusted and scaled. This eliminates the need for physical pattern blocks and reduces material waste.

2. 3D Garment Visualization

Real-time 3D rendering enables designers to see how fabrics will drape and move on virtual models, helping to make informed decisions about fit and fabric choices before producing physical samples.

3. Fabric Simulation

Sophisticated physics engines simulate how different materials will behave, showing wrinkles, stretch, and movement characteristics for various textile types.

4. Colorway Exploration

Designers can quickly experiment with different color combinations and print placements without creating multiple physical samples.

## Choosing the Right Apparel Design Software

When selecting design software, fashion professionals should consider:

Factor Consideration
Workflow Integration How well the software integrates with existing systems and production processes
Learning Curve The time required to become proficient with the tools
Technical Requirements Hardware specifications needed to run the software effectively
Industry Standards Compatibility with file formats used by manufacturers
